AWL stands for “Away with Love.” It is commonly used in texting to express a desire to move on from a romantic relationship or to indicate a lack of interest in pursuing love or relationships at the moment.
Here you can read 5+ sentences made of AWL
1. I’ve had my fair share of heartbreaks, so now it’s time for AWL.
2. Can’t deal with all the drama anymore, AWL for me.
3. After a series of failed relationships, I’ve decided to focus on myself and go AWL.
4. I’ve been through so much heartache that I’m just AWL for the foreseeable future.
5. AWL, relationships are too complicated and I need a break from all the emotional rollercoasters.
